Habits of Mind
Each month of the school year teachers will focus on the Habit of Mind for that month. Students will complete Habits of Mind activities in Canvas modules as teachers see fit to assign them. The activities are small lessons (5-10 min) that promote and define these characteristics.
The following will be completed by each grade level:
A STEM student of the month that exemplifies this characteristic will be named.
This student will be highlighted on the website and newsletters
Students may apply for a characteristic if they chose to or teachers may nominate.
The habits are as follows:
Collaboration - September
Questioning and Identifying Problems - October
Listening and Empathy - November
Persistence - December
Taking Responsible Risks - January
Self-Regulation - February
Adaptability - March
Striving for Accuracy - April
Metacognition - May
